Transaction 5c1fb0ce6295988a6278aca9bc065a431cdd785ad7469a621f3de8bb90e634ea
1 Input
1 Output
-
5c1fb0ce6295988a6278aca9bc065a431cdd785ad7469a621f3de8bb90e634ea:0
- value
- 21270393
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6768ae901884b69df124e91529718e24c7f9f916 OP_EQUAL
- address
- 3B7nvj8jbiUnF5CaZiteBMwRFKYaGXtFiY